CAMP ARRIVAL

Check-in time begins at noon on  Monday and runs until 2:00PM.  No early arrivals please . . . we do not start before 12:00PM. 
As lunch is not served on Mondays, please make sure your camper eats before arriving, or, bring a picnic/sack lunch to enjoy before checking in.

THINGS TO PACK 
 Remember to clearly label all belongings and complete the Inventory Worksheet!!

CLOTHING:
In addition to summer clothing, bring warmer clothing, as it can get chilly in the evenings. Bring: comfortable shoes, personal gear (i.e. toiletries), sweater/sweatshirt, coat, cap and one extra set of clothes (always needed).

MEDICATIONS
All medications must be in original containers!!!   Medications must be clearly labeled with the name, dispensing instructions and the physician who prescribed it. WE CANNOT PROCESS REFILLS  - make sure you provide enough to cover one week.

During the check-in process, you will meet with the Registered Nurse or Nurse Practitioner to review all medications and review any medical issues.

DEPARTURE FROM CAMP

Campers must be picked up at noon on Friday,  no exceptions.  We invite you to attend the  Campers' Awards Ceremony which begins at 11:00AM. No lunch will be served on Friday so bring a box lunch for your camper.
